UPDATEDELETES | NOUPDATEDELETES
Valid For
Replicat
Description
Use the UPDATEDELETES
parameter to convert delete operations to
update operations for all MAP
statements that are specified after
it in the parameter file. Use NOUPDATEDELETES
to turn off
UPDATEDELETES
. These parameters are table-specific. One remains
in effect for subsequent MAP
statements until the other is
encountered. The UPDATE WHERE
clause uses the same key columns that
the DELETE
statement was going to use. So this works best on tables
that have a primary key or unique key.
Because you can selectively enable or disable these parameters between MAP
statements, you can enable or disable them for different threads of a coordinated Replicat. Specify the UPDATEDELETES
threads in one set of MAP
statements, and specify the NOUPDATEDELETES
threads in a different set of MAP
statements.
When using UPDATEDELETES
, use the NOCOMPRESSDELETES
parameter. This parameter causes Extract to write all of the columns to the trail, so that they are available for updates.
Default
NOUPDATEDELETES
Syntax
UPDATEDELETES | NOUPDATEDELETES
Example
This example shows how you can apply UPDATEDELETES
and NOUPDATEDELETES
selectively to different MAP
statements, each of which represents a different thread of a coordinated Replicat.
UPDATEDELETES MAP sales.cust, TARGET sales.cust, THREAD (1); MAP sales.ord, TARGET sales.ord, THREAD (2); NOUPDATEDELETES MAP sales.loc, TARGET sales.loc, THREAD (3);
